Abstract
The utility model discloses a kind of abnormally-structured wire and cables, it includes: the bearing member (1) of outer contact (2) and inside, the outer contact (2) is 2 layers or more, and innermost conductor is mutually twisted process and is formed using convex conducting wire (3) and concave conducting wire (4);Internal bearing member (1) is steel core or composite core;Grease is filled between steel core and outer contact;Composite core is one of carbon fiber, glass fibre, basalt fibre or aramid fiber or a variety of and resin pultrusion composite core.The utility model is mutually twisted process into outer contact (2) using convex conducting wire (3) and concave conducting wire (4), existing " Z " molded line is engaged close advantage, also there is easy to produce, easy processing the advantage of ladder track, and have that special-shaped wire gap is small, conducting wire filling rate is high, self-damping is functional, the advantages that power transmission efficiency is high has application value.

Background technique
Common aluminum steel shape is respectively round wires and special-shaped wire in current power transmission route.Wherein, round wires are usually used in all kinds of electricity
Cable and steel-cored aluminium strand, production and processing is simple, but gap is larger between round wires, filling rate is small, therefore with the current-carrying capacity under outer diameter
Low, anti-ice cover ability and corrosion resistance are poor;Special-shaped wire shares Z-type, S type, trapezoidal and arch, is usually used in extraordinary conducting wire, same
Layer uses the identical aluminum steel of shape, and gap is small between aluminum steel, conducting wire filling rate is high, and power transmission efficiency is high, but aluminum steel production, processing are more
It is at high cost.
Contact area is maximum between Z-type and S type single line in special-shaped wire, it is close to be engaged, and self-damping performance is best, but produces
Complex procedures when technical process control is more difficult, processing monofilament turns over, breaks, therefore most Special wire are equal both at home and abroad
Using trapezoidal and bow-shaped structural aluminum steel.Trapezoidal and arcuate line in special-shaped wire is only close to compression mould although process control is easier to
It is compacted conducting wire aluminium layer, being also easy to produce interlayer slip between when crimping lead wire each aluminium layer causes to throw stock;In process core wire and internal layer aluminum steel
When having the conducting wire of gap or soft filler, since aluminum steel occurs slightly to slide in process, easily there is " snakelike " surface, influence to lead
Line mass.
